About The Position

The Safety Triage & Insights team owns and develops systems and customer-facing products across web, mobile, and API surfaces that help fleets identify unsafe driving behaviors and recognize positive driving habits. By collaborating closely with other Safety teams, including ML & AI engineering, we ingest sensor and media data, detect risky behaviors, and now leverage large language models (LLMs) to analyze safety events, surface patterns, and distill insights that allow safety managers to focus on what truly matters. As our scope grows beyond detection and remediation, the team is developing intelligent, higher-level products that provide proactive insights—empowering fleets to move from reactive coaching to strategic, data-driven safety management. As a Software Engineer II on this team, you will partner with Design and Product to evolve and expand our products, refine workflows based on customer input, and help deliver scalable, AI-driven solutions that make the world’s operations safer, smarter, and more efficient.

Requirements

  • 2+ years of professional software development experience.
  • Strong programming/coding fundamentals in a language such as Java, Python, or Golang.
  • Knowledge of designing, architecting, developing, and monitoring full-stack applications at scale.
  • Familiarity with integrating LLMs into products, including running evaluations and creating feedback loops to improve accuracy and usefulness of generated insights.
  • Experience using data to investigate issues and make the right call to resolve them.
  • An ability to estimate, communicate, and deliver on project milestones with your team.
  • A growth mindset and excitement around building new skills and expertise.

Nice To Haves

  • Experience leveraging tools such as Langfuse or Eino for evaluation, monitoring, and continuous improvement, and optimizing LLM-powered systems for cost and token efficiency.
  • Background in web application development using modern frameworks such as React, Vue, Svelte.
  • Knowledge of cloud computing platforms, such as AWS, Azure, or Google Cloud and experience designing, developing, and managing cloud-based infrastructure and applications.
  • Bachelor's degree in Computer Science, Engineering, or a related field.

Responsibilities

  • Solve complex problems as you architect, build, test, and deliver full-stack products.
  • Collaborate with engineers, product managers, designers, and support teams to deliver customer-facing solutions.
  • Build upon skills and knowledge across a range of technologies such as Golang, GraphQL, Typescript, React, and MySQL.
  • Integrate large language models (LLMs) into safety workflows, design and run evaluations, and build feedback loops that continuously improve the accuracy, precision, and reliability of the insights delivered to safety managers.
  • Own the operational health of production systems as we build for the future scale of an ever-growing customer base.
  • Champion, role model, and embed Samsara’s cultural principles as we scale globally and across new offices.

Benefits

  • Competitive total compensation package.
  • Employee-led remote and flexible working.
  • Health benefits.
  • Samsara for Good charity fund.

Stand Out From the Crowd

Upload your resume and get instant feedback on how well it matches this job.

Upload and Match Resume

What This Job Offers

Job Type

Full-time

Career Level

Mid Level

Education Level

Bachelor's degree

Number of Employees

1,001-5,000 employees

©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service